Industry Switching Strategies with S&P 500 ETFs

Sector rotation is a dynamic investment tactic where investors shift their allocations among different sectors of the stock market based on prevailing economic conditions and performance trends. Investors employing this strategy aim to profit on cyclical movements within the S&P 500, a benchmark index tracking the performance of 500 large-cap U.S. companies.

By leveraging ETFs (Exchange-Traded Funds) that track specific sectors, investors can efficiently carry out sector rotation approaches. For example, during periods of economic prosperity, investors may allocate to ETFs focusing on cyclical sectors such as consumer discretionary. Conversely, in a stagnant economy, defense sectors might attract to investors seeking more resilient assets.
